This is reinforced by changes in consumer behavior that now rely more on digital platforms to meet their healthcare needs. This research designs the Pharmanect business as a proposed solution in the form of a pharmaceutical marketplace platform that aims to bridge conventional pharmacies with digital consumers. Pharmanect is designed to empower small and independent pharmacies to remain competitive through digital transformation without having to build new distribution chains. This research uses a business feasibility study approach that includes market analysis, digital marketing strategy (Google Ads and Meta Ads), and financial feasibility analysis. The analysis results show that Pharmanect is financially feasible with a Net Present Value (NPV) of IDR 1,988,924 (15% discount rate). Return on Investment (ROI) reaches 409% over 10 years, and Internal Rate of Return (IRR) is 15.06%. The break-even point is achieved in the fourth year and capital recovery occurs within 5.13 years. This design is expected to serve as an innovative solution in enhancing the competitiveness of independent pharmacies while providing easier access to medicines for the wider community.
